Job Description

The incumbent ensures the ongoing viability, stability, and performance of the operational tools and infrastructure that support the development of GaaS games. They design, develop, and operate tools and pipelines (build, configuration, versioning, deployment, publishing) to simplify, optimize, and automate development processes. They educate and support teams on testing, quality, security, and automation before go-live, and promote best practices aimed at delivering a reliable and high-performance gaming experience.

Responsibilities

  • Support development teams in technological and tooling choices to improve the visibility, control, and robustness of internal and external services.
  • Educate, support, and guide development teams in improving continuous integration and deployment systems.
  • Research, integrate, and develop technologies that improve reliability, performance, and productivity.
  • Design, operate, and take ownership of build, configuration, versioning, and publishing pipelines (including packaging, signatures, SBOM, artifacts).
  • Implement and support CI/CD tooling (automated testing, quality, security), IaC, and secure, reproducible, and controlled deployments.
  • Maintain tooling products to provide exemplary service quality to the project (internal SLOs).
  • Implement and maintain game deployment guides and document the implementation as well as the technical specifications of network and server infrastructures.
  • Collaborate with development teams to diagnose and fix anomalies and outages related to online services.
  • Implement and maintain incident management processes.
  • Manage the Cloud using appropriate tools.
  • Develop tools and processes that facilitate the deployment of services by developers in a secure and controlled manner.
  • Define and track SLAs/SLOs/SLIs, deploy observability (logs, metrics, traces), manage capacity, and contribute to FinOps initiatives.
